Nettet1. mai 2024 · Avirulins Av-5, Av-14, and Av-26 were not active against HIV-1 integrase or HIV-1 protease (data not intended for publication). However, Avirulins exhibited dose-dependent inhibition of HIV-1 RT (Figure 3a). Av-5 exhibited the greatest inhibition of RT, while Av-14, was the least effective of the lead compounds. Nettet3. mar. 2011 · Since there is no human homolog of this enzyme, HIV-1 integrase (IN) represents a rational and important target for treating HIV infection and preventing AIDS. The 3D structure of full-length HIV-1 IN, either separately or in complex with its inhibitors, has been lacking. Thus, scarce information about the interactions between the HIV-1 IN …
